Windows环境下workBench 6.4.0与kie-server整合教程

3星 · 超过75%的资源 需积分: 46 50 下载量 100 浏览量 更新于2024-07-19 1 收藏 4.81MB DOCX 举报
“本文档主要介绍如何在Windows环境下安装workBench并将其与kie-server进行整合,使用的工具有Apache Tomcat 7.0.55、JDK 1.8.0_31、MySQL数据库,以及kie-drools-web-distribution-wars-6.4.0.Final-tomcat7.war等相关依赖包。在安装过程中,特别提到了某些版本组合可能会导致问题,比如tomcat 7.0.8与指定war包的配合。同时,文档提供了所需jar包的下载链接,并详细阐述了部署步骤。” 在进行workBench安装和kie-server整合时,首先需要确保你的开发环境已经准备就绪。这里的关键组件包括: 1. 操作系统: Windows 10 2. 应用服务器: Apache Tomcat 7.0.55 3. Java运行环境: JDK 1.8.0_31 4. 数据库: MySQL 5. 工作台war包: kie-drools-web-distribution-wars-6.4.0.Final-tomcat7.war,可以从指定链接下载 6. 额外依赖: 包括btm、h2、jacc、jboss-jacc-api、jta、kie-tomcat-integration、log4j、mysql-connector-java、slf4j等jar包,这些可以在提供的CSDN链接中获取 在具体部署过程中,需要注意以下几点: 1. war包解压: 将war包解压到Tomcat的webapps目录下,并可自定义更名为kie-drools-web,以便管理。 2. 配置数据库连接: 修改解压后目录下的`persistence.xml`文件,设置正确的数据库方言,例如MySQL的方言。 在`persistence.xml`中,你需要找到如下配置段,将其中的数据库连接信息替换为你自己的MySQL数据库配置: ```xml <property name="hibernate.dialect" value="org.hibernate.dialect.MySQLDialect" /> <property name="hibernate.connection.driver_class" value="com.mysql.jdbc.Driver" /> <property name="hibernate.connection.url" value="jdbc:mysql://localhost:3306/your_database_name" /> <property name="hibernate.connection.username" value="your_database_username" /> <property name="hibernate.connection.password" value="your_database_password" /> ``` 3. 添加依赖库: 将上述提到的依赖jar包放入Tomcat的lib目录,以确保应用程序能够正确识别和加载所需的类库。 4. 启动Tomcat: 启动Tomcat服务器,访问`http://localhost:8080/kie-drools-web`来检查workBench是否成功部署并运行。 通过以上步骤,你将完成workBench在Tomcat上的部署,并与kie-server进行初步的整合。然而,这只是一个基础的安装过程,实际使用时可能还需要根据具体需求进行更多的配置和调整,例如设置规则、工作流等。在使用Drools和kie-server时,理解其核心概念如决策表、规则流、工作记忆等是至关重要的,这将帮助你更好地利用这个强大的业务规则管理系统。